Rents, mortgages and crowding.
Typical monthly home loan payments are $1,300, which is well below the Queensland figure of $1,733. Weekly rents are also much cheaper than average, with the typical rent of $260 sitting well below both the state and national figures.

How homes are owned or rented.
Rental households make up 38.8% of the area, which is much higher than most similar places and well above the national figure of 30.6%. Meanwhile, those who own their home outright are well below the state and national averages at 25%.

Houses, townhouses, apartments and bedrooms.
Separate houses are far more common here than in the rest of the country, making up 88.3% of all homes. This is reflected in the home sizes, as 82.8% of dwellings have three or more bedrooms, a figure well above the national average.
